Haglöfs in 2012
Haglöfs' year-end accounts showed that sales for 2012 had increased from SEK 626.1 to 690.3 million. That is an increase of over ten percent. After adjustment for currency effects, the increase was more than 12 percent. Our biggest successes were in the UK, Japan and Sweden, where Haglöfs outperformed the market in terms of growth, sometimes by a large margin. We were also able to see the result of our establishment in new Asian markets, which rose from five to ten percent of our total sales.

Haglöfs' sustainability work
In simple terms, sustainability is about taking responsibility. It means being aware that your actions affect people, society and the environment. Last year, Haglöfs became a member of Fair Wear Foundation, and, together with our bluesign® membership, this is a guarantee of our responsibility throughout the supply chain.

When compiling the final results of Haglöfs’ previous sustainability work this spring, we were able to report that Haglöfs had achieved all the defined product targets. This encouraged us to formulate new and more demanding sustainability targets for the period up to 2015. With the 2014 spring/summer collection, which contains more bluesign® products and more recycled material than ever before, and the decision to replace all antibacterial treatment with a bluesign® approved anti-odor treatment in the form of LAVA™, we are taking another few steps towards the new targets and our vision.

100 years of adventure
Haglöfs is 100 next year. The journey from small-scale backpack manufacturing in Dalarna to where we are today has been filled with adventures. As you would expect, much has changed in relation to how it was when everything started, but a lot is still the same. Wiktor Haglöf laid the foundation for our core values in 1914 by providing backpacks of superior quality, with a careful choice of materials and a robust and durable design – product promises which still apply today. Haglöfs is one of the world’s leading outdoor suppliers and offers a responsible brand that meets modern day demands for products with a high level of functionality, good design and value for money to people who invest in an active outdoor lifestyle. Sales for 2012 amounted to SEK 690 million and the company has over the last five years achieved an average growth of 9 percent. Haglöfs is owned by ASICS Corporation since 2010. www.haglofs.se
